当前位置: 首页 > news >正文

clion配置旧的C项目为CMake项目工程

1: 目前我的项目是从git拉下来的,项目上没有任何cmake工程文件,正常拉去正常后会如下,我使用的clion是2025.1.2

在这里插入图片描述

在这里插入图片描述

2:点击确定后,等待项目更新和生成cmakelists.txt

在这里插入图片描述

3:如果项目是cmake工程可以直接选择cmakelists.txt文件打开

在这里插入图片描述

4:有时候.c或者.h文件已经添加到cmakelists.txt文件中但是代码中,还是提示未声明或者找不到之类的,可以点击如下操作重载cmake项目

在这里插入图片描述

5:后期在开发过程中,新添加的头文件或者源文件都会自动添加到cmakelists.txt文件中

6:如果打开的项目没有如下感叹号和配置Cmake项目的选择,可以关闭项目再打开看看有没有,如果还不行,看如下操作解决

在这里插入图片描述

7:打开项目文件夹

在这里插入图片描述
在这里插入图片描述

7-1:再打开项目,应该就会出现cmake项目文件的创建,如果还没有,就清除clion的缓存,重新以上操作

http://www.lqws.cn/news/548749.html

相关文章:

  • 生成树基础实验
  • 【C++】atoi和std::stoi
  • 本年度TOP5服装收银系统对比推荐
  • HTTPS hostname wrong: should be <xxx>错误解决
  • .小故事.
  • 基于DeepSeek搭建Dify智能助手国产化架构运行arm64
  • 【LeetCode】滑动窗口相关算法题
  • leetcode.2014 重复k次的最长子序列
  • Deformable Transformer 详解
  • 本地缓存Caffeine详解(含与Spring Cache集成)
  • Java 工程智能化升级:飞算科技重构软件开发的技术范式
  • 电子电气架构 --- 涵盖“诊断与 ECU 平台”领域特有项目要求(上)
  • go写前端打包的自动化工具
  • 图像分割模型中的空间信息、上下文信息、空间路径、上下文路径到底是什么?有什么作用?
  • 大事件项目记录5-用户接口开发-更新用户头像
  • 未来已来:Deepoc大模型驱动的人机智能革命
  • ELK监控jar
  • 电商数据开发实践:深度剖析1688商品详情 API 的技术与应用
  • java中对象可达性分析 + 自动回收算法
  • Linux基本指令篇 —— tac指令
  • 导出docker-compse.yml中docker镜像成tar文件
  • 麒麟系统使用-运用VSCode运行.NET工程
  • swift 对象转Json
  • 分布式系统ID生成方案深度解析:雪花算法 vs UUID vs 其他主流方案
  • Hyperledger Fabric 入门笔记(二十)Fabric V2.5 测试网络进阶之Tape性能测试
  • Ubuntu 20.04 系统上运行 SLAM卡顿是什么原因
  • 免安装一键修复网络诊断 + 权限修复!打印机共享错误工具适配 Win7/10/11
  • Spring Boot 项目实训 - 图书信息网站
  • 移动端测试——如何解决iOS端无法打开弹窗式网页(Webkit)
  • canvas面试题200道